区块大小有什么用(区块大小取决于)

区块大小在区块链技术中扮演着至关重要的角色。本文将对区块大小的概念进行简单介绍,并探讨区块大小对区块链的影响。文章将分为五个小标题,分别是:1. 什么是区块大小;2. 区块大小的重要性;3. 区块大小的影响因素;4. 区块大小带来的优势与挑战;5. 如何确定合适的区块大小。

1. 什么是区块大小

区块大小有什么用(区块大小取决于)

区块大小指的是区块链中每个区块的大小。在比特币等公链中,每个区块的大小通常以字节为单位,比如比特币的区块大小为1MB。区块大小的意味着每个区块能够包含的交易数量和信息量是有限的。

2. 区块大小的重要性

区块大小对区块链的性能和可扩展性具有重要影响。较小的区块大小了每个区块所能包含的交易数量,导致交易延迟增加和交易费用上升。而较大的区块大小则能容纳更多的交易,提高交易吞吐量和系统的整体性能。

3. 区块大小的影响因素

区块大小的确定受到多个因素的影响。首先是网络带宽和传输延迟,如果区块过大,网络传输和同步所需的时间将增加。其次是节点的存储空间和处理能力,较大的区块需要更多的存储空间和计算资源来验证和处理。区块链的安全性和去中心化程度也需要考虑,过大的区块可能导致节点集中和安全性降低。

4. 区块大小带来的优势与挑战

合理确定区块大小可以带来多个优势。首先是提高交易吞吐量,减少交易拥堵和延迟。其次是降低交易费用,使得小额交易更加便宜和可行。较大的区块还能有效减少未确认交易的数量,提高整个网络的效率。

过大的区块也会带来挑战。首先是网络的传输和同步问题,较大的区块需要更多的时间进行传输和同步,容易导致区块链分叉和节点之间的差异。其次是存储和处理问题,节点需要更多的存储空间和计算资源来处理较大的区块,这可能导致节点的集中和去中心化程度的降低。

5. 如何确定合适的区块大小

确定合适的区块大小需要综合考虑多个因素。首先是网络的性能和传输能力,需要评估网络的带宽和延迟,确保区块的传输不会成为瓶颈。其次是节点的存储和处理能力,需要确保节点有足够的存储空间和计算资源来处理区块。

还需要考虑区块链的安全性和去中心化程度。过大的区块可能导致节点集中,从而降低系统的安全性和去中心化程度。合适的区块大小应该在兼顾性能和安全性的前提下进行确定。

区块大小的确定通常需要通过共识机制进行协商,参与者可以通过、提案和改进来达成共识,以确定最适合的区块大小。

总结起来,区块大小在区块链中具有重要的作用。合理确定区块大小可以提高交易吞吐量、降低交易费用,但同时也需要考虑网络性能、存储能力、安全性和去中心化程度等因素。通过共识机制,参与者可以协商确定最适合的区块大小,以提升区块链系统的性能和效率。

原创文章,作者:,如若转载,请注明出处:https://www.peipei.net/37884.html

(0)
上一篇 2023年12月30日
下一篇 2023年12月30日

相关推荐

发表回复

登录后才能评论